Every time we give away a corner I always think here comes a goal. We bring 10 or eleven players back and the opposition throw about 9 forward. If by some miracle we do clear it there is no outlet and the ball comes straight back.
What if we left 3 players with pace up field this would mean they would have to leave players back to mark them.
The penalty area would be less crowded because we seem to get in each other's way and don't mark anybody.
The thought of someone like Enzio one one one with their defender is quite exciting.

Enzio is actually quite tall and our team lacks height so he's not the player I'd use to counter but we often have shorter players back in the box doing nothing so I'd use one of them. The issue with us defending corners is the way we set up with some players defending zonally and some going man to man and the players that are zonal are in the wrong places to actually do anything, we'd be better off having one of them on the post than marking the space at the front post and not standing in the right position.
